    Abstract

    Spontaneous emission in a number of two-dimentional photonic crystals relative to a homogeneous dielectric is modelled using the fermi Golden rule and the position-dependent photon density of states. Futhermore, numerical results will be presented for the rate of spontaneous emission in waveguides and microavities, where the design is based on introducing a defect in a two-dimensional photonic crystal.
